Priest Loses Fee Bid After 'Split Baby' SEC Verdict
A Greek Orthodox priest and hedge fund founder who largely beat a U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ission suit is not entitled to recoup $1.7 million in legal fees because the commission was justified in bringing the case, a Boston federal judge ruled Tuesday.

Hemp Cos. Get Stay Of DEA Subpoenas Seeking Records
A Texas federal judge on Wednesday stayed enforcement of U.S. Drug Enforcement Administration subpoenas seeking financial and other records from a group of hemp and vape sellers, who had argued earlier this week that the subpoenas were overbroad and unlinked to any federal investigation.

Ex-Ohio Zoo CEO Pleads Guilty Just Before $2.3M Theft Trial
The former chief executive officer of the Columbus Zoo and Aquarium pled guilty to 15 felonies just two weeks before he was to face an Ohio jury on charges he participated in a scheme to take $2.3 million in public funds from the organization, state Attorney General Dave Yost announced.
